1. Press the UCNET button to open the Network Connection screen.
2. Press the Network name at the top of the touchscreen.
3. The Network List view appears, showing all of the
wireless networks being seen by the CS18AI.
Note: Scanning for networks can take a little time. If you see a dialog that
reads “The unit has limited or no Wi-Fi capability detected or is still scanning
for additional networks,” try closing and reopening the Network List.
4. Press the name of the wireless network you want to
use in the list of available wireless networks.
5. Enter a password at the prompt, if one is required.
6. Press the Enter button.
7. Press the UCNET button; the name of the network you just joined should be
displayed at the top of the screen. If it is not, you did not successfully join the
network and must try again or troubleshoot the network connections.
Your system is now configured to connect to the new wireless network.
Every time you turn on your StudioLive CS18AI, it will:
1. Look for a wired Ethernet connection and use it if one is found.
2. If no wired connection is found, the CS18AI will check
whether the USB Wi-Fi LAN adapter is plugged in.
3. If the Wi-Fi LAN adapter is found, the CS18AI will look for, and attempt
to connect to, the wireless network it has been configured to use.
Note: StudioLive RM-series mixers ad CS18AI support only WPA and WPA2 security.
Please be sure that your router is configured using one of these security protocols.
Power User Tip: WPA and WPA2 are protocols created to make wireless
networks secure. WPA stands for “Wi-Fi Protected Access,” and WPA2 is a
later version that conforms to the IEEE 802.11i networking standard. Most
routers have settings that manage their security protocols; consult the
documentation for your router to learn how to change these settings.
